Fiber Manager Overview

Welcome to the Fiber Manager Configuration Guide. Because Fiber Manager makes extensive use of object tables, relationships, model names, and autoupdaters, it can be difficult to know where to begin. To assist, we recommend to get started with our standard data model - including standard feature classes, object tables, and relationships - and Fiber Manager configurations - including class model names, field model names, and autoupdaters. Then, we recommend you take it from there, extending the data model to suit your business needs, with the guidance of your Account Executive at Schneider Electric .

Recommended Configuration Path

  1. Start with the Standard Data Model

  2. Extend the Standard Data Model with new Attributes and Domains

  3. Construct Fiber Favorites

  4. Configure User Interface Tools

  5. Configure Reports

  6. Configure Schematics (optional)

  7. Extend the Standard Data Model with Additional Fiber Features
